    After doing a lot of adjusting with the ball valve, I think I finally got the water level to stabilize. Its been running for about an hour now at the same exact water level!

    I think I was just underestimating the power of the Rio 2500. It really flows A LOT of water!!!

    I will post some pics of my setup next week when I get the salt water, agragonite, and a few rocks to get the cycle started.

    This is my first reef tank, so I am taking it very slow!

    Heres my setup:
    -36 gal Bowfront (fits the space I have best)
    -Cheep stand with no room underneath (next project is to build new stand)
    -Current USA Sundial T5 HO 30" (2-24w 10,000k, & 2-24w 460nm)
    -10 gallon simple DIY sump
    -18w DIY sump light made out of florescent flood light from Home Depot
    -Rio 2500 for return from sump
    -AquaC Remora Modified to work as In-sump w/Maxi-jet 1200 (bought it before I decided to go w/sump)
    -Natural Wave Timer w/2 maxi-jet 600's & 1 maxi-jet 1200
    -Ebay RO/DI filter
